CVS is a system for allowing multiple programmers to work on the same
project at the same time. I take it you are from the window's world (as am
I). If so I would HIGHLY recommend TortoiusCVS
http://www.wincvs.org/TortoiseCVS/ It will spoil you if you have to go to
wincvs or something else, but for my money it's the best I've ever seen and
the price is right!

> I have again been working on the feature for moving controls.  I think I
> made it worse.  :-)
>
> I can't get the controls to move correctly with the mouse.
>
> I added the "Nudge" features to the Form Editor.  If you drop a TEdit
> control onto the form and hold the CTRL key and press the arrow keys the
> control will move around the form, 1 pixel at a time.  If you hole SHIFT
> down and the arrows the control will resize.
>
> The problem with this feature is that some controls don't send LM_KEYDOWN
> and LM_KEYUP messages.
> The control I am referring to is TMemo.  Why doesn't it send those
messages
> you ask?  I don't know.  I haven't looked into it.  Someone can feel free
to
> look at it.
>
> You can also select multiple controls if you click on a control then hold
> the SHIFT down and click on another control.  The GRABBERS don't look like
> they adjust themselves, but if you nudge the controls they both move.
>
> You can delete controls by selecting the control and pressing DEL.  When
you
> add another control lazarus crashes.  I have to see why that is yet.
